1Nanophotonics Research Centre, Institute of Microscale Optoelectronics & State Key Laboratory of Radio Frequency Heterogeneous Integration, Shenzhen University, Shenzhen 518060, China
2Research Center for Humanoid Sensing, Research Institute of Intelligent Sensing, Zhejiang Lab, Hangzhou 311100, China
3Department of Biomedical Engineering, The Chinese University of Hong Kong, Hong Kong, China